Nate Herk จากช่อง AI Automation เพิ่งปล่อยคลิปสั้น ๆ ที่อธิบายว่า Printing Press ทำให้การเขียน Claude code ของหลายคนเร็วขึ้นถึง 10 เท่า เราจะพาไปเจาะลึกว่าเครื่องมือนี้ทำงานอย่างไรและคุณสามารถนำไปใช้เพิ่มประสิทธิภาพในงานอัตโนมัติของคุณได้อย่างไร
สรุปสั้น ๆ
- Printing Press คือแพลตฟอร์มที่เปลี่ยนเครื่องมือใด ๆ ให้เป็น CLI ที่ AI agents ใช้ได้ทันที
- CLI มีข้อได้เปรียบเหนือ API และ MCP ทั้งเรื่อง token consumption และความเร็ว
- การติดตั้งใช้เวลาไม่เกิน 5 นาที พร้อมตัวอย่างการรัน Claude ผ่าน CLI
- คุณสามารถสร้าง CLI ของตัวเองและแชร์ให้ทีมได้ผ่านคลังของ Printing Press
Printing Press คืออะไรและทำงานอย่างไร
Printing Press เป็นโซลูชันที่ทำให้ทุกเครื่องมือ – ไม่ว่าจะเป็นเว็บเซอร์วิส, สคริปต์ภายใน หรือแม้แต่ฟังก์ชันที่ไม่มี API – กลายเป็น Command Line Interface (CLI) ที่ AI‑agents สามารถเรียกใช้ได้โดยตรง ระบบจะสร้างไฟล์ executable ที่รับพารามิเตอร์จากผู้ใช้และส่งผลลัพธ์กลับมาในรูปแบบข้อความ ทำให้ Claude หรือโมเดลอื่น ๆ ไม่ต้องสื่อสารผ่าน API ที่อาจกิน token มากหรือผ่าน MCP ที่มักต้องทำการแปลงหลายขั้นตอน
ทำไม CLI ถึงดีกว่า API และ MCP
CLI ลดขั้นตอนการแปลงข้อมูลระหว่าง AI กับเครื่องมือเป้าหมาย เนื่องจากข้อมูลถูกส่งเป็นสตริงธรรมดา ไม่ต้องเข้ารหัสเป็น JSON หรือทำการเรียก API หลายครั้ง ซึ่งหมายความว่า token consumption ลดลงอย่างมาก นอกจากนี้การเรียก CLI ผ่านระบบปฏิบัติการเป็นแบบ synchronous ทำให้เวลา latency ต่ำกว่า API ที่ต้องรอการตอบกลับจากเซิร์ฟเวอร์ และดีกว่า MCP ที่มักใช้ token เพื่อลบข้อมูลก่อนและหลังการประมวลผล
ขั้นตอนการติดตั้งและใช้งาน Printing Press
การเริ่มต้นใช้ Printing Press แบ่งเป็น 3 ขั้นตอนหลัก: 1) ติดตั้งแพคเกจผ่าน npm (npm i -g @printing-press/cli) 2) ลงทะเบียนเครื่องมือที่ต้องการแปลงเป็น CLI ด้วยคำสั่ง pp register <path-to-tool> 3) ทดสอบเรียกใช้ด้วย pp run <tool-name> --args ตัวอย่างเช่น การรัน Claude ผ่าน CLI เพียง pp run claude --prompt "สรุปบทความนี้" จะได้ผลลัพธ์ในไม่กี่วินาทีโดยไม่มี token เหลือใช้เกินจำเป็น
สร้าง CLI ของคุณเองในไม่กี่นาที
การสร้าง CLI ใหม่ไม่ต้องเขียนโค้ดจากศูนย์ เพียงกำหนดสคริปต์หรือฟังก์ชันในไฟล์ JavaScript แล้วใส่เมตาดาต้าเกี่ยวกับพารามิเตอร์ที่รับ ระบบจะทำการคอมไพล์เป็นไฟล์ executable ให้โดยอัตโนมัติ ตัวอย่างเช่น หากคุณมีสคริปต์ Python ที่ทำการแปลงไฟล์ CSV เป็น JSON เพียงเพิ่มไฟล์ cli-config.json ระบุ command: python convert.py และ args: --input {input} --output {output} แล้วรัน pp register convert-csv คุณก็จะได้ CLI ที่ทีมทุกคนสามารถใช้ได้ทันที
แชร์ CLI กับทีมและจัดการคลังของคุณ
Printing{space}Press มีฟีเจอร์คลัง (library) ที่ให้คุณอัปโหลด CLI ที่สร้างเสร็จแล้วและตั้งค่า :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: : {}
"CLI ทำให้ AI agents ทำงานได้เร็วกว่า API เพราะไม่มีขั้นตอนแปลงข้อมูลซ้ำซ้อน"
ใช้กับงานคุณยังไง
สำหรับ SME ที่ต้องการทำอัตโนมัติในกระบวนการเช่น การดึงข้อมูลจากระบบ ERP ที่ไม่มี API หรือการประมวลผลไฟล์ CSV ขนาดใหญ่ คุณสามารถสร้าง CLI ด้วย Printing Press แล้วให้ Claude หรือโมเดลอื่น ๆ ทำงานผ่านคำสั่งเดียว ลดค่าใช้จ่าย token และเวลาในการรอคอยอย่างเห็นได้ชัด นอกจากนี้ทีมการตลาดสามารถสร้าง CLI สำหรับการดึงข้อมูลโซเชียลเมตริกซ์แล้วใช้ Claude สรุปรายงานประจำสัปดาห์ได้โดยอัตโนมัติ ทั้งหมดนี้ทำได้โดยไม่ต้องเขียนโค้ด API ใหม่หรือจ้างนักพัฒนาเพิ่ม



